This report is concerning on our experience in the management of the incidental prostatic cancer treated by laser irradiation and transrectal ultrasounds (TRUS). 22 patients, with stage A incidental prostatic cancer, underwent preliminary TRUS to evaluate suspected areas of residual tumor and/or the capsule thickness. 5 patients, before the laser irradiation, have been treated with 2nd look TURP because residual tumor or much residual prostatic tissue was present. Following TRUS evaluation all the patients underwent a laser irradiation with TRUS guidance. During the laser irradiation TRUS evaluation allows to recognize the anatomy of the prostatic capsule, the thickness of the capsule and to perform a safety and complete laser irradiation of the prostatic capsule with a depth laser irradiation. In the postoperative follow-up the TRUS demonstrated, in 18 patients, a complete laser induced fibrosis of the capsule. In conclusion the TRUS represents a good technique for pre and postoperative evaluation in the patients of stage A prostatic cancer treated with laser irradiation.
